DotCode kiterjesztett kódszöveg konfigurálása Aspose.BarCode segítségével .NET-hez

Bevezetés

vonalkód generálás és kezelés területén az Aspose.BarCode for .NET sokoldalú és hatékony megoldásként tűnik ki. Függetlenül attól, hogy vonalkódokat kell generálnia termékekhez, készletekhez vagy bármely más alkalmazáshoz, az Aspose.BarCode for .NET megvédi Önt. Ebben az átfogó oktatóanyagban a DotCode kiterjesztett kódszöveg konfigurációjának létrehozására összpontosítunk az Aspose.BarCode for .NET használatával. A DotCode egy kétdimenziós mátrix vonalkód, amely szöveges és bináris adatokat is képes kódolni, így értékes eszköz a különböző iparágakban.

Előfeltételek

Mielőtt belemerülnénk a lépésről lépésre szóló útmutatóba, meg kell felelnie néhány előfeltételnek a hatékony követéshez:

  1. Aspose.BarCode for .NET: Győződjön meg arról, hogy az Aspose.BarCode for .NET könyvtár telepítve van és készen áll. Ha nem, akkor letöltheti aAspose.BarCode a .NET dokumentációhoz.

  2. Fejlesztői környezet: A rendszerére telepítve kell lennie egy működő .NET fejlesztői környezetnek, lehetőleg a Visual Studionak.

Ezen előfeltételek teljesítésével most folytathatjuk a DotCode kiterjesztett kódszöveg konfigurációjának létrehozását.

Névterek importálása

Először is importálnia kell a szükséges névtereket a .NET-projektbe, hogy elérje a szükséges funkciókat az Aspose.BarCode könyvtárból. Ezt a következőképpen teheti meg:

using Aspose.BarCode.Generation;

Most, hogy megvannak az előfeltételek, bontsuk le a DotCode kiterjesztett kódszöveg konfiguráció létrehozásának folyamatát egy lépésről lépésre.

1. lépés: Határozza meg a címtár elérési útját

Ebben a lépésben meg kell adnia a könyvtár elérési útját, ahová a létrehozott DotCode kiterjesztett kódszöveg képet menteni szeretné.

string path = "Your Directory Path";

Cserélje ki"Your Directory Path" a rendszer tényleges elérési útjával.

2. lépés: Hozzon létre DotCode kiterjesztett kódszöveget

A DotCode kiterjesztett kódszöveg létrehozásához kövesse az alábbi allépéseket:

2.1 FNC1 formátumazonosító hozzáadása

Az FNC1 formátumazonosító egy új adatmező kezdetét jelzi. Ez a DotCode kiterjesztett kódszöveg lényeges része.

DotCodeExtCodetextBuilder textBuilder = new DotCodeExtCodetextBuilder();
textBuilder.AddFNC1FormatIdentifier();

2.2 ECICodetext hozzáadása

Az ECICodetext az a hely, ahol speciális karaktereket és nemzetközi szövegeket kódolhat. Ebben a példában a “犬Right狗” kódot UTF-8 kódolással kódoltuk.

textBuilder.AddECICodetext(ECIEncodings.UTF8, "犬Right狗");

2.3 Egyszerű kódszöveg hozzáadása

Egyszerű szöveget is hozzáadhat a DotCode kiterjesztett kódszövegéhez. Itt hozzáadtuk az “Egyszerű szöveget”.

textBuilder.AddPlainCodetext("Plain text");

2.4 FNC3 szimbólumelválasztó hozzáadása

Az FNC3 szimbólumelválasztó a kód különböző szakaszainak elkülönítésére szolgál.

textBuilder.AddFNC3SymbolSeparator();

2.5 FNC3 Reader inicializálás hozzáadása

Ez a lépés hozzáadja az FNC3 olvasó inicializálási információit.

textBuilder.AddFNC3ReaderInitialization();

2.6 Kódszöveg generálása

Most állítsa elő a DotCode kiterjesztett kódszöveget aGetExtendedCodetext módszer atextBuilder tárgy.

string codetext = textBuilder.GetExtendedCodetext();

3. lépés: DotCode kép létrehozása

A DotCode kiterjesztett kódszöveg képként történő létrehozásához kövesse az alábbi allépéseket:

4.1 Vonalkód generátor inicializálása

Inicializálja aBarcodeGenerator a megfelelő paraméterekkel. Ebben az esetben használjukEncodeTypes.DotCode és a generált kódszöveg.

using (BarcodeGenerator gen = new BarcodeGenerator(EncodeTypes.DotCode, codetext))
{
    // Állítsa be a vonalkód X-dimenzióját (szükség szerint állítsa be).
    gen.Parameters.Barcode.XDimension.Pixels = 10;

    // Állítsa a DotCode kódolási módot ExtendedCodetext értékre.
    gen.Parameters.Barcode.DotCode.DotCodeEncodeMode = DotCodeEncodeMode.ExtendedCodetext;

    //Mentse el a generált vonalkód képet.
    gen.Save($"{path}DotCodeExtendedCodetext.png", BarCodeImageFormat.Png);
}

És ez az! Sikeresen generált DotCode kiterjesztett kódszöveget az Aspose.BarCode for .NET használatával.

Következtetés

Az Aspose.BarCode for .NET egy hatékony eszköz, amely leegyszerűsíti a vonalkód generálását. Ebben az oktatóanyagban a DotCode kiterjesztett kódszöveg létrehozására összpontosítottunk, amely elengedhetetlen a különböző iparágakban, különösen ott, ahol többnyelvű és speciális karakterkódolásra van szükség. A fent vázolt lépések követésével könnyedén létrehozhat DotCode kiterjesztett kódszöveget sajátos igényei szerint.

Ha további útmutatásra van szüksége, vagy kérdése van, ne habozzon felkeresni aAspose.BarCode a .NET dokumentációhoz vagy lépjen kapcsolatba a közösséggel aAspose.BarCode támogatási fórum.

GYIK

1. kérdés: Mire használható a DotCode?

  1. válasz: A DotCode-ot szöveges és bináris adatok kódolására is használják, és általánosan alkalmazzák olyan iparágakban, mint az egészségügy és a logisztika nyomkövetési és adatkódolási célokra.

2. kérdés: Testreszabhatom a DotCode vonalkódok megjelenését?

  1. válasz: Igen, az Aspose.BarCode for .NET lehetőséget biztosít a DotCode vonalkódok megjelenésének testreszabására, beleértve a méretet és a kódolási módot.

3. kérdés: Az Aspose.BarCode for .NET kompatibilis a különböző .NET-keretrendszerekkel?

  1. válasz: Igen, az Aspose.BarCode for .NET kompatibilis a .NET-keretrendszerek széles skálájával, biztosítva a rugalmasságot és az egyszerű integrációt.

4. kérdés: Hogyan szerezhetek ideiglenes licencet az Aspose.BarCode for .NET számára?

  1. válasz: Ideiglenes licencet szerezhet beAspose honlapja értékelési és tesztelési célokra.

5. kérdés: Az Aspose.BarCode for .NET alkalmas vállalati szintű vonalkód generálására?

  1. válasz: Természetesen az Aspose.BarCode for .NET úgy lett kialakítva, hogy megfeleljen mind a kis léptékű, mind a vállalati szintű vonalkód-generálás igényeinek, skálázhatóságot és megbízhatóságot kínálva.